使用 Aspose.Cells for .NET 將資料表轉換為 ODS 格式
介紹
有效處理電子表格資料通常需要在各種文件格式之間進行轉換。如果您需要將 Excel 文件轉換為 ODS(OpenDocument 電子表格)格式以獲得更好的互通性或個人喜好,Aspose.Cells for .NET 提供了一個簡單的解決方案。本文將指導您逐步完成流程。
先決條件
在我們開始編碼之前,請確保您具備以下先決條件:
視覺工作室
確保您的系統上安裝了 Visual Studio。它是一個功能強大的 IDE,可幫助您無縫地編寫、調試和運行 C# 程式碼。
Aspose.Cells 庫
您的專案中需要 Aspose.Cells 函式庫。您可以下載最新版本這裡,或透過 NuGet 新增:
Install-Package Aspose.Cells
了解 ODS 文件
熟悉 ODS 檔。 ODS 是一種用於電子表格的開放格式,受到 LibreOffice 和 OpenOffice 等各種辦公室套件的支援。這些知識將幫助您了解轉換為這種格式的好處。
導入所需的套件
要有效地使用 Aspose.Cells,首先要在 C# 專案中匯入必要的命名空間。
-
開啟您的 C# 專案:啟動 Visual Studio 並開啟要在其中實現此功能的專案。
-
新增使用指令:在 C# 檔案的頂部,包含以下指令:
using System;
using System.IO;
using Aspose.Cells;
這些指令可讓您存取 Aspose.Cells 庫提供的功能。
現在,讓我們詳細了解將 Excel 表格轉換為 ODS 格式的詳細資訊。
第 1 步:設定來源目錄和輸出目錄
確定來源 Excel 檔案所在的位置以及要儲存 ODS 檔案的位置。
string sourceDir = "Your Document Directory";
string outputDir = "Your Document Directory";
代替"Your Document Directory"
與您計算機上的實際路徑。正確的路徑對於避免在文件操作期間出現錯誤至關重要。
步驟 2: 開啟 Excel 文件
您需要開啟包含要轉換的表格的 Excel 檔案。
Workbook wb = new Workbook(sourceDir + "SampleTable.xlsx");
這會初始化一個新的Workbook
物件以及 Excel 檔案的路徑。確保“SampleTable.xlsx”與您的檔案名稱相符。
步驟 3:另存為 ODS 文件
開啟檔案後,將其儲存為 ODS 格式。
wb.Save(outputDir + "ConvertTableToOds_out.ods");
此行將工作簿儲存到指定的輸出目錄,名稱為「ConvertTableToOds_out.ods」。您可以選擇不同的名稱,只需確保其結尾為.ods
.
第 4 步:驗證轉換是否成功
確認轉換是否成功始終是個好習慣。
Console.WriteLine("Conversion to ODS executed successfully.");
此行向控制台輸出一則訊息,指示轉換已完成且沒有問題。如果您看到此訊息,則可以放心地檢查新 ODS 檔案的輸出目錄。
結論
使用 Aspose.Cells for .NET 將表格從 Excel 檔案轉換為 ODS 檔案是一個簡單的過程。只需幾行程式碼,您就可以自動進行轉換,從而節省時間和精力。這種方法對於資料項目或個人文件管理來說非常有價值。不要猶豫,探索 Aspose.Cells 庫提供的其他功能,以進一步增強您的電子表格處理能力。
常見問題解答
什麼是 Aspose.Cells?
Aspose.Cells 是一個功能強大的程式庫,用於在 .NET 應用程式中管理和操作 Excel 檔案。
可以免費試用 Aspose.Cells 嗎?
是的!您可以從以下位置下載 Aspose.Cells 的免費試用版:這裡.
Aspose.Cells 用戶可以獲得支援嗎?
絕對地!您可以透過以下方式獲得支持Aspose論壇.
如何購買 Aspose.Cells 的永久授權?
您可以直接從Aspose購買頁面購買永久許可證,您可以在該頁面找到這裡.
我可以使用 Aspose.Cells 轉換哪些類型的檔案格式?
Aspose.Cells 讓您在各種格式之間進行轉換,包括 XLSX、XLS、ODS、CSV 等。